Customer Review: Some good, some bad, most just not quite there yet Summary: 3 StarsiPhoto 09
60% accurate at even finding a Face on the page, even if the face is huge and obvious.
of those, it has about a 50% chance of Identifying it as someone KNOWN.
Of Those, it has a 90% chance of Identifying them correctly.
So, if you Click FACES, and click Tom (whatever name), then look at the "please confirm" list, you will be amazed. It's
about 90% accurate in who it thinks is Tom.
But... if you then go through your photos, you will find at least 70% of the pictures with Tom in them, either have no box around the face, or have it listed as "Unknown Face".
It's a cool feature, but it's a lot of work going through 10,000 + photos. It almost never recognizes profile or 3/4 shots.
iMovie 09
It's strange, but a LOT of the user friendly stuff you got used to in the past, are gone.
The first time you load it, it takes forever. It loads in every movie you ever took in iPhoto.
There is no SAVE command. Or even SAVE AS. It saves as you go, so no backups.
It freezes at the cuts, so you'll never know what your film actually looks like until you export it, and this is not a memory issue. I have 3 Gigs of RAM, and I was doing a 30 second film.
Good thing is that is ADDs iMovie 09 to your system. IT leaves iMovie HD alone, so you can use both.
No more Drag n Drop. That's gone. Why? Don't know. just is.
You can not just drag videos from your desk top to the clips panel. You have to use the menu, and IMPORT.
You can not simply COPY a clip you are using, and paste it again in your video. You must grab the original clip from your clips and re-cut it to the same length, apply FX, etc. I had a bouncing ball I wanted looped. Same for Text. Can't just grab text you liked on one section and paste over another.
Text has been reduced to iMove 1 levels. You can only use about 10 text types for most text displays. In the past you could move them around, change the style, etc. Not any more. One text selection has a bold large text, then a smaller SHADOWED text. You can not turn the shadow off, nor add a shadow the the other text.
Transitions are also lame. If you have a shot you want to fade to black over 3 seconds, then fade from black on the next shot in 1 second, you can't. All transitions affect BOTH clips. You can not just affect one.
It's great that we can now scrub sound, and the presission editor is pretty cool, but those don't make up for what was taken away.
